Precision Boost Overdrive (PBO)

One of AMD’s key software features is Precision Boost Overdrive (PBO). PBO dynamically increases the processor’s clock speeds within safe limits, optimizing performance while maintaining power efficiency. It adjusts voltage and frequency in real-time, ensuring the CPU operates at the optimal point for current tasks.

Power Profiles and User Control

AMD provides users with customizable power profiles through its software suite. Users can select modes such as “Power Saver,” “Balanced,” or “Performance” to tailor power consumption according to their needs. These profiles adjust various system parameters, including CPU voltage, frequency, and fan speeds.
